Cominos House is a late-19th-century Queenslander in Edge Hill, Cairns, with a strong connection to the city’s early families, businesses and community life. Originally built on the corner of Abbott and Florence Streets, the four-room house was home to the Street, Forbes and Cominos families before being moved to Greenslopes Street in 1988 and restored as a community centre.
The house offers more than a backdrop: it is a place centred on conservation, community arts and environmental organisations. Its design retains the defining features of a tropical Queenslander, including an elevated timber structure, a central corridor and deep verandas. Later alterations, such as enclosed verandas with timber louvres and coloured glass, reflect how the house changed to suit its occupants over time.
The Cominos name is closely tied to one of Cairns’ best-known former cafés. Established in 1906, Cominos Café became a major social meeting place, hosting functions and serving local residents, country visitors and Allied service staff during the Second World War. The family home also carried Greek cultural traditions, with Greek spoken in the household and music played during special occasions.
Cominos House suits visitors who enjoy local history, heritage buildings and community-led cultural spaces. It may also interest groups looking for a distinctive historic setting: the website notes that room bookings are available through its booking service from 1 July 2025. The site’s stated aims include conserving the house, promoting the Arts and Environment Centre and establishing a museum display focused on its former occupants and Cairns history.
